Descrição detalhada : Angiotensin Converting Enzyme-2 (ACE2) is a membrane-associated and secreted enzyme that is principally expressed on endothelium. In humans, ACE2 occurs mainly in endothelium of heart, kidney, and testis, with other expression in coronary vessel smooth muscle and kidney tubular epithelium ACE2 is a component of the renin-angiotensin system (RAS) that provides protective effects in peripheral tissues. Coronaviruses such as SARS-CoV-2 and SARS-CoV-1 use the host ACE2 as a co-receptor to gain intracellular entry into the lungs and brain. The virion expresses a protein termed spike, which directly binds to the extracellular domain of ACE2. A specific region in the spike protein serves as the receptor binding domain (RBD). The ACE2:spike interaction has a high affinity of 15 nM.Recombinant human ACE2 is expressed in human HEK 293 cells as a glycoprotein with a C-terminal FLAG(R) tag and his-tag with a calculated molecular mass of 85.9 kDa. The DTT-reduced protein migrates as a 90-120 kDa polypeptide on SDS-PAGE due to glycosylation.This ACE2 is labelled with biotin, to form Angiotensin Converting Enzyme-2. This ACE2 biotin-tagged may serve as a useful tool for binding experiments while detecting protein: protein interaction assays using binding partners such as CoV spike protein. The degree of biotinylation is >=90%. This ACE2-biotin can be visualized with streptavidin-conjugated probes (e.g., Streptavidin, HRP conjugate catalog No. 18-152).
